The leftovers of Ophelia will go out to sea as we move into tonight and through early next week. There are indications that the low in association with the remnants could strengthen a bit as it reaches the ocean and the pressure difference between the low and the high to our north could develop a few stray showers and drizzle continue into Monday and Tuesday. Along with the shower chance, the wind will slowly begin to pick up on Monday and Tuesday and with the wind coming in off the Atlantic will keep temperatures in the 60s and low 70s.

Things will slowly improve through the workweek as the remnants of Ophelia slowly meanders away from the coast. We should see partly cloudy conditions from Wednesday through Friday with a breeze that will keep temperatures in check for most of the week. Highs in the 60s and low 70s and morning temperatures in the upper 50s and low 60s.
